In this weeks project I'm making a Bioethanol Garden Burner. The wood is Applewood and a large piece I've had drying for over 2 years now, it was rough turned and still had a higher than I wanted moisture content, there were also several parts of the wood which were soft and punky.

After rough turning the piece was treated with a resin to try and stabilise the wood, then finished several months later after final drying had taken place.

The final piece has been finished in Danish Oil.
